Transponder Keys

Transponder keys are likely to be used in cars constructed in the last 10 years. These keys contain the microchip as well as a receiver that is programmed to communicate with start your vehicle.

Transponder keys are an excellent method of preventing theft, as they require two parts to start the car: the transmitter in the key and the receiver that is connected to the immobilizer. The car will not start without both the key and immobilizer system.

Key chips have a unique serial number for your vehicle. The serial number of the key is transmitted to the immobilizer inside the car and verified to match. If it does, the engine will start. Smart Keys Keys

Smart keys communicate with the vehicle by using radio-frequency identification (RFID) instead of the traditional single piece carved metal. They have a chip with an individual code, which is encoded on every key. The key sends a message to the onboard computer of your vehicle each time you unlock the doors or open the trunk. The computer then will prompt the correct frequency to allow you to start your car.

The chip inside the smart key is equipped with several security features that protect it from theft. The key emits a low-frequency signal, which will only be detected by your car. If the onboard computer detects this signal, it will prompt another one that is an exclusive sequence that only your vehicle can recognize. This stops a cyber-savvy criminal from using an external pulse generator to "fool" the system and create the key function for other vehicles.
